A new report from Irish Music Rights Organisation has found that Irish adults spent €757 on music events in 2024, while two thirds of respondents said that the main barrier to attending gigs is the cost of tickets.

Matt spoke to Eleanor McEvoy, Chair of IMRO, about this.

Elsewhere, Live Aid will be 40 years old on Sunday and Apple Music has released its top 500 streamed songs of the past decade.

Dee Reddy and Dave Hanratty joined Matt for Tuesday’s music slot.
